Ecosyste.ms: Awesome

An open API service indexing awesome lists of open source software.

Awesome Lists | Featured Topics | Projects

https://github.com/naver/arcus-memcached

ARCUS memory cache server
https://github.com/naver/arcus-memcached

arcus arcus-memcached arcus-server memcached memory-cache-store

Last synced: about 3 hours ago
JSON representation

ARCUS memory cache server

Awesome Lists containing this project

README

        

Dependencies:

-- libevent, http://www.monkey.org/~provos/libevent/ (libevent-dev)

If using Linux, you need a kernel with epoll. Sure, libevent will
work with normal select, but it sucks.

epoll isn't in Linux 2.4, but there's a backport at:

http://www.xmailserver.org/linux-patches/nio-improve.html

You want the epoll-lt patch (level-triggered).

If you're using MacOS, you'll want libevent 1.1 or higher to deal with
a kqueue bug.

Also, be warned that the -k (mlockall) option to memcached might be
dangerous when using a large cache. Just make sure the memcached machines
don't swap. memcached does non-blocking network I/O, but not disk. (it
should never go to disk, or you've lost the whole point of it)

The memcached website is at:

http://www.memcached.org

Want to contribute? Up-to-date pointers should be at:

http://contributing.appspot.com/memcached